Code B3420 Cadillac Description

The B3420 code for Cadillac vehicles refers to an issue with the Automatic Headlamp Leveling Control Module Rear Axle Sensor Signal. This code indicates a problem with the sensor signal that assists in adjusting the headlight beam level based on the vehicle's load or weight distribution. The automatic headlamp leveling system is designed to ensure that the headlights are aimed correctly to provide optimal visibility without blinding oncoming drivers.

Common Causes of B3420 Cadillac

  1. Faulty rear axle sensor
  2. Damaged wiring or connectors related to the sensor
  3. Malfunctioning automatic headlamp leveling control module
  4. Corrosion or debris affecting sensor signal
  5. Electrical issues within the headlamp leveling system

Symptoms of B3420 Cadillac

  1. Headlights pointing too high or low
  2. Inconsistent headlight leveling
  3. Dashboard warning light related to headlamp leveling system
  4. Reduced visibility at night or in low-light conditions
  5. Potential failure to pass vehicle inspection due to headlight misalignment

How to Fix B3420 Cadillac

  1. Diagnose the issue using a diagnostic scanner to confirm the B3420 code and pinpoint the specific cause.
  2. Inspect the rear axle sensor and related wiring for any damage or corrosion. Replace any faulty components.
  3. Test the automatic headlamp leveling control module to determine if it is functioning correctly. Replace if necessary.
  4. Clear the diagnostic trouble codes and reset the system to ensure the issue has been resolved.
  5. Test drive the vehicle to verify that the automatic headlamp leveling system is now working properly.

Cost to Fix B3420 Cadillac

The cost of repairing the B3420 code for the Automatic Headlamp Leveling Control Module Rear Axle Sensor Signal can vary depending on the specific cause of the issue and the labor rates in your area. In general, you can expect to pay anywhere from $200 to $500 for parts and labor. Keep in mind that rates at dealerships or in metropolitan areas may be higher, while independent shops could offer lower prices. Tech Notes for B3420 Cadillac

B3420 02: Automatic Headlamp Leveling Control Module Rear Axle Sensor Signal Circuit Short to Ground

B3420 05: Automatic Headlamp Leveling Control Module Rear Axle Sensor Signal Circuit High Voltage/Open

B3420 08: Automatic Headlamp Leveling Control Module Rear Axle Sensor Signal Circuit Performance - Signal Invalid
